補充一點服務(wù)器要支持CURL權(quán)限
方法一:發(fā)布一個文章推送一個文章
修改文件:eclasshinfofun.php
大概在316行
//同時發(fā)布 $copyclassid=$add[copyclassid]; $cpcount=count($copyclassid); if($cpcount) { $copyids=AddInfoToCopyInfo($add[classid],$id,$copyclassid,$userid,$username,$doselfinfo); if($copyids) { UpdateInfoCopyids($add['classid'],$id,$copyids); } } $urls=$infourl;//系統(tǒng)后臺填寫如 http://www.baidu.com/這樣的格式用這個句 //$urls='http://www.baidu.com'.$infourl;//你的系統(tǒng)后臺默認填寫的/,這里需要你填寫你的與名 $api = '站長后臺獲取的地址'; $ch = curl_init(); $options = array( CURLOPT_URL => $api, CURLOPT_POST => true, CURLOPT_RETURNTRANSFER => true, CURLOPT_POSTFIELDS => implode("n", $urls), CURLOPT_HTTPHEADER => array('Content-Type: text/plain'), ); curl_setopt_array($ch, $options); $result = curl_exec($ch); echo $result; if($sql) { //返回地址
方法2:一次推送每天發(fā)布的新文章鏈接
在根目錄下新建立一個文件
代碼如下
<?php require(dirname(__FILE__).'/e/class/connect.php'); require(dirname(__FILE__).'/e/class/q_functions.php'); require(dirname(__FILE__).'/e/class/db_sql.php'); require(dirname(__FILE__).'/e/data/dbcache/class.php'); $link=db_connect(); $empire=new mysqlquery(); $pageurl=$public_r['newsurl']; $tbname=''; //默認表 if(empty($tbname)) { $tbname=$public_r['tbname']; $mid=$etable_r[$tbname][mid]; $yhid=$etable_r[$tbname][yhid]; } if(empty($tbname)||InfoIsInTable($tbname)) { printerror('ErrorUrl','',1); } //替換 function RepSpeRssStr($str){ $str=stripSlashes($str); $str=ehtmlspecialchars($str,ENT_QUOTES); $str=str_replace(array('
版權(quán)聲明: 本站資源均來自互聯(lián)網(wǎng)或會員發(fā)布,如果侵犯了您的權(quán)益請與我們聯(lián)系,我們將在24小時內(nèi)刪除!謝謝!
轉(zhuǎn)載請注明: 帝國CMS二次開發(fā)百度主動推送功能教程